400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么EXCEL表格中序号不能累加

作者:路由通
|
295人看过
发布时间:2026-03-09 18:50:37
标签:
在日常使用EXCEL表格过程中,许多用户都曾遇到序号无法自动累加或更新异常的问题,这不仅影响工作效率,也常令人困惑。本文将深入剖析导致序号不能累加的十二个核心原因,从基础操作失误、公式引用错误到软件深层逻辑与功能限制,逐一进行详尽解读。文章结合官方文档与实用技巧,旨在提供系统性的解决方案与预防措施,帮助用户彻底理解并掌握EXCEL序号处理的精髓,提升数据处理的准确性与自动化水平。
为什么EXCEL表格中序号不能累加

       在数据处理与日常办公中,电子表格软件EXCEL无疑是核心工具之一。为其行或列添加序号,是一项看似简单却频繁进行的操作。然而,许多用户,无论是新手还是有一定经验的使用者,都曾遭遇过这样的窘境:精心设置的序号,在增删数据行、筛选信息或复制粘贴后,突然“僵住”不再自动累加,或者出现重复、错乱的现象。这不仅打断了工作流程,更可能引发后续数据分析的错误。本文将系统地探讨“为什么EXCEL表格中序号不能累加”这一常见难题,从多个维度揭示其背后的原因,并提供切实可行的解决思路。

       一、手动输入序号,缺乏动态关联

       最直接的原因莫过于用户直接在单元格中键入了“1、2、3……”这样的静态数字。这种方式的序号与表格的其他数据没有任何公式关联,纯粹是静态文本。当在序列中间插入或删除一行时,EXCEL不会自动调整这些手动输入的数字,导致序号中断或重复。例如,在序号“3”和“4”之间插入新行后,新行位置是空白的,而原有的“4”及之后的序号并不会自动变成“5”。解决之道在于摒弃手动输入,转而使用具有自动填充或计算能力的动态方法。

       二、自动填充功能使用不当

       EXCEL提供了强大的“自动填充”功能,通过拖动单元格右下角的填充柄,可以快速生成序列。但问题可能出在初始设置上。如果起始的两个或更多单元格未能给EXCEL提供明确的序列模式(例如只输入一个“1”就拖动,有时会被识别为复制而非填充序列),或者单元格的格式被设置为“文本”格式,那么填充操作产生的可能是一串相同的数字,而非递增序号。正确做法是:确保起始单元格为常规或数值格式,输入前两个有规律的序号(如1和2),然后选中它们再拖动填充柄,这样EXCEL才能识别出等差序列的意图。

       三、公式引用错误导致计算失效

       利用公式生成序号是更专业和动态的方法,常用公式如“=ROW()-1”(假设从第二行开始标号,减去标题行)。然而,公式的错误引用会直接导致序号失效。例如,若公式中使用了相对引用,但在复制公式时参照的起始位置发生意外偏移;或者公式中引用了其他可能被删除或清空的单元格作为计算依据。一旦所引用的单元格内容无效,公式结果便会返回错误值,序号链就此断裂。检查并修正公式的引用范围,确保其逻辑的健壮性,是解决此类问题的关键。

       四、单元格格式设置为“文本”

       这是一个非常隐蔽却常见的原因。即使您输入了正确的公式,如“=ROW(A1)”,如果该单元格的格式被预先设置为“文本”,那么EXCEL会将这个公式视为普通的文本字符串显示出来,而不是执行计算。您会在单元格中直接看到“=ROW(A1)”这串字符,而非计算结果“1”。解决方法很简单:选中序号列,将单元格格式更改为“常规”或“数值”,然后重新输入公式或双击单元格后按回车键激活计算。

       五、工作表计算模式被设置为“手动”

       EXCEL的默认计算模式是“自动”,即当单元格数据发生变化时,所有相关公式会立即重新计算。但有时,为了提升包含大量复杂公式的工作簿的性能,用户或某些操作可能将计算模式改为了“手动”。在此模式下,新增、删除行或修改数据后,依赖公式的序号不会自动更新,只有按下功能键F9(全部计算)或切换到“自动”模式后,序号才会刷新。您可以在“公式”选项卡的“计算选项”中确认并调整这一设置。

       六、存在空行或隐藏行干扰序列

       当使用基于行号的公式(如ROW函数)时,表格中存在的空行或手动隐藏的行会被计算在内。例如,您希望序号连续显示,但表格中间有几行是空白的(可能为了美观而预留),公式“=ROW()-X”会将这些空行的行号也计入,导致显示的序号出现跳跃,看起来不再连续累加。同样,筛选后隐藏的行也会造成序号显示不连续。若需要无论是否隐藏都显示连续序号,可能需要使用“SUBTOTAL”或“AGGREGATE”这类忽略隐藏行的函数进行更复杂的构造。

       七、数据筛选状态下的显示问题

       在应用了筛选功能后,部分行被隐藏。此时,基于简单行号或肉眼可见行位置的公式生成的序号,会随着筛选结果的变化而变得“混乱”——它们可能不再从1开始,或者序号间不再连续。这是因为这些公式计算的是单元格在表格中的绝对物理行号,而非其在当前可见视图中的相对位置。要为筛选后的可见行生成连续的序号,需要借助“SUBTOTAL”函数结合“OFFSET”函数等技巧,创建能够动态响应筛选状态的智能序号。

       八、合并单元格对序号区域的破坏

       合并单元格虽然有时能满足排版需求,但它却是许多EXCEL自动化功能的“天敌”。如果一个序号列中包含了合并的单元格,无论是拖动填充还是公式复制,都会遇到障碍。填充功能可能无法跨越合并区域;公式在向下复制时,引用也会变得混乱。EXCEL的许多内置功能在处理包含合并单元格的区域时行为不可预测。最佳实践是尽量避免在需要生成动态序号的数据列中使用合并单元格,改用“跨列居中”等对齐方式来满足视觉需求。

       九、数组公式或特殊函数未正确输入

       在一些高级用法中,用户可能使用数组公式或如“SEQUENCE”这样的动态数组函数(在新版本EXCEL中)来生成序号。如果数组公式没有以同时按下组合键Ctrl+Shift+Enter的方式正确输入(对于旧版本),或者“SEQUENCE”函数所依赖的动态数组功能未被支持或启用,那么公式将无法返回预期的序列结果。确保了解所用函数的版本要求和正确输入方式,是避免此类问题的前提。

       十、外部链接或引用失效

       如果序号公式中引用了其他工作表甚至其他工作簿中的单元格,那么当源文件被移动、重命名或关闭时,这些外部链接可能会断裂。此时,序号公式会返回“REF!”之类的错误值,导致序号显示失败。在构建依赖于外部数据的序号系统时,需要谨慎考虑文件的稳定性和路径的一致性,或者尽可能将必要的数据整合到同一工作簿内,以减少依赖风险。

       十一、软件自身限制或轻微故障

       尽管较为罕见,但软件本身也可能存在特定版本或特定操作下的限制或临时性故障。例如,极大量数据的表格可能在执行某些操作时响应迟缓,导致序号更新出现延迟或异常;或者软件在经历了非正常关闭后,部分计算逻辑可能出现短暂问题。保持EXCEL为最新版本,以获得错误修复和性能改进,并在遇到疑似软件问题时,尝试重启软件或计算机,有时能解决一些偶发的异常。

       十二、宏或脚本代码的干扰

       对于使用了宏或VBA脚本进行自动化处理的工作簿,可能存在专门控制序号生成或更新的代码。如果这些代码存在逻辑错误、与用户的手动操作冲突,或者因为安全设置被禁用而无法运行,就可能导致序号系统失灵。检查工作簿中是否附着了宏代码,并理解其设计意图。在确保安全的前提下,可以尝试调整宏安全设置或调试相关代码,以恢复序号的正常功能。

       十三、复制粘贴操作带来的格式与值覆盖

       用户常常会从其他地方(如网页、文档或其他表格)复制内容,并粘贴到序号列。默认的粘贴操作可能会覆盖掉原有的公式,将其替换为静态值或带来不一致的格式。特别是使用“选择性粘贴-值”时,会直接清除公式。此外,粘贴过来的内容可能自带“文本”格式,影响后续操作。建议在需要粘贴到序号区域时,使用“选择性粘贴”,并仔细选择“跳过空单元格”或仅粘贴所需属性,以保护原有的序号生成机制。

       十四、分列或数据转换操作的影响

       “分列”是一个强大的数据整理工具,但它会直接改变原始单元格的数据类型和内容。如果对序号列误操作执行了“分列”向导,很可能会将公式或数值转换为静态文本,甚至改变数据本身,导致序号失效。在进行任何全列的数据转换操作前,最好先备份数据或确认操作范围,避免将序号列包含在内。

       十五、对结构化引用(表功能)的误解

       当将数据区域转换为EXCEL“表”后,可以使用结构化引用。在表中添加新行时,某些公式(如使用“”符号引用当前行)可能会自动扩展,但自定义的序号公式可能不会。如果序号公式没有设计为适应表的动态范围,那么在表末尾新增行时,新行可能没有自动获得序号。为此,可以在表的设计中使用引用表列的公式,例如“=ROW()-ROW(表1[标题])”,以确保公式能随表自动填充。

       十六、区域命名或表格范围定义不准确

       如果序号公式中引用了某个已命名的区域或定义的表格范围,而该范围没有随着数据的增减而动态更新(例如,使用静态地址如“$A$1:$A$100”定义的名称),那么当数据行数超过这个范围时,新增的行就不会被序号公式覆盖。确保定义的名称或表格范围使用动态引用,如“=OFFSET($A$1,0,0,COUNTA($A:$A),1)”,可以使其随数据量变化而自动调整。

       十七、迭代计算设置与循环引用

       在极少数复杂模型中,序号计算可能间接地涉及循环引用(即公式直接或间接地引用了自身所在单元格)。默认情况下,EXCEL禁用迭代计算以防止死循环。如果确实需要并开启了迭代计算,但设置的最大迭代次数或误差值不当,也可能导致序号计算不收敛或结果异常。一般情况下,序号生成应避免形成循环引用。若遇到相关提示,需仔细检查公式逻辑。

       十八、打印机或页面布局设置的间接干扰

       这或许是最意想不到的原因之一。某些打印机驱动问题或页面布局中的“打印标题”设置,特别是当设置了重复特定行作为标题时,在极端的视图或打印预览模式下,可能会对表格的渲染和公式的显示产生微妙影响,让人误以为序号没有累加。虽然不直接影响计算,但可能干扰用户的判断。检查并调整页面布局设置,或更新打印机驱动,可以排除此类视觉上的干扰。

       综上所述,EXCEL表格中序号不能累加并非单一原因所致,而是可能由操作习惯、设置配置、公式逻辑、数据状态乃至软件环境等多种因素交织造成。理解这些原因,犹如掌握了打开EXCEL自动化大门的钥匙。从基础的确保正确使用自动填充和公式,到进阶地处理筛选、隐藏行和表结构,再到留意计算模式、格式设置等细节,每一步都至关重要。养成使用动态公式而非静态输入的习惯,并在修改表格结构时保持对序号列的关注,就能最大限度地避免序号中断的烦恼,让数据管理更加流畅高效。希望本文的详细剖析,能帮助您彻底解决这一痛点,充分释放EXCEL在数据处理上的强大潜能。

相关文章
word big中文是什么意思啊
当用户在搜索引擎中输入“word big中文是什么意思啊”时,这通常反映出一种混合了好奇与困惑的求知心态。这个短语并非标准的英文或中文表达,其理解需要从多个维度切入。本文将深入剖析“word big”可能的几种来源与含义,包括作为软件术语、网络流行语、翻译误区的产物,甚至是品牌名称。我们会探讨其在不同语境下的指代,并提供实用的辨别方法与学习建议,帮助读者准确理解并应对此类语言现象,从而提升信息检索与跨语言沟通的能力。
2026-03-09 18:50:31
293人看过
excel单元格格式可以设置什么
单元格格式是表格处理软件中数据呈现的核心工具,它决定了数据如何被显示和识别。本文将系统梳理单元格格式的主要类别,涵盖数字、对齐、字体、边框、填充和保护等基础设置,并深入探讨自定义数字格式、条件格式等高级功能的应用场景与实用技巧,旨在帮助用户通过精准的格式设置,提升数据表的美观性、可读性与专业性。
2026-03-09 18:50:13
342人看过
身上有多少细菌
你是否好奇过,我们每天朝夕相处的身体上究竟居住着多少微生物?这个数字远超你的想象。我们的皮肤、口腔、肠道等部位构成了一个庞大而复杂的微生态系统,其中细菌的数量是人体细胞总数的十倍之多。它们并非全是“反派”,绝大多数是与我们共生共益的“盟友”,对维持健康至关重要。本文将带你深入探索这个隐秘的微观世界,揭示细菌的分布、数量、功能,以及如何与这些看不见的“居民”和谐共处,从而获得更科学的健康认知。
2026-03-09 18:49:47
309人看过
excel打印出来为什么是
在日常办公中,许多用户都曾遇到过这样的困扰:精心设计的Excel电子表格在屏幕上显示一切正常,但点击打印后,输出的纸质文档却与预期大相径庭。本文将系统性地剖析导致这一问题的十二个核心原因,从页面设置、缩放比例到打印区域与对象属性,提供一套完整的诊断与解决方案。通过深入解读官方文档与实际操作逻辑,帮助您彻底理解Excel的打印机制,确保每一次打印都能精准还原屏幕所见,提升工作效率。
2026-03-09 18:49:42
367人看过
电容表如何选用
电容表是电子测量中不可或缺的工具,其选用需综合考量测量范围、精度、测试频率、功能特性及品牌可靠性。本文将从基础参数解析到高级应用场景,系统阐述如何根据实际需求,在众多型号中精准选择最合适的电容表,涵盖从入门级到专业级的全方位选购要点,助您提升测量效率与准确性。
2026-03-09 18:49:02
383人看过
word全英文软件是什么软件
我们通常所说的“全英文软件”,其核心是指微软公司开发的文字处理应用程序,即Word软件,在其用户界面、菜单、帮助文档及核心功能中完全使用英文进行呈现的版本。这类版本并非一个独立的软件实体,而是微软办公套件针对特定语言环境或用户需求所提供的一种界面显示模式。本文将深入解析其本质、应用场景、获取与切换方法,并探讨其对于语言学习、跨国协作以及深度技术应用的特殊价值。
2026-03-09 18:48:49
218人看过